Output 58a264defbe4966888bcde1d9aaf7e1c7ce0439dad6e969973284d54646094b3:1

value
65658200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8694f98fccdee87b6ca30100275df960038a6c1c OP_EQUAL
address
3DxcwCjVsm4Z2cCgSVGzEtYF3rcUhBY3yC
transaction
58a264defbe4966888bcde1d9aaf7e1c7ce0439dad6e969973284d54646094b3
spent
true